A Brief History of Robot Vacuums

The concept of automated cleaning gadgets goes back to the early 20th century, however it wasn't till the late 1990s that the first commercially successful robot vacuum was presented. The iRobot Roomba, launched in 2002, was a game-changer. Initially, these devices were standard, depending on random navigation and minimal sensing units. Nevertheless, throughout the years, improvements in robotics, synthetic intelligence, and artificial intelligence have caused more advanced designs that can browse intricate environments, avoid obstacles, and clean more effectively.

How Robot Vacuums Work

Robot vacuums operate utilizing a combination of sensors, algorithms, and motors. Here's a breakdown of the essential parts:

Navigation Systems:

  • ** RANDOM NAVIGATION: ** Early models utilized random navigation, moving in no specific pattern to cover the floor.
  • ** MAPPING TECHNOLOGY: ** Modern robot vacuums use sophisticated mapping technology, such as LIDAR (Light Detection and Ranging) and VSLAM (Visual Simultaneous Localization and Mapping), to produce a map of the room and navigate effectively.
  • ** SENSORS: ** Various sensing units, including infrared, ultrasonic, and cliff sensors, assist the robot find barriers and avoid falls.

** Cleaning Mechanisms: **

  • ** BRUSHES: ** Most robot vacuums have a mix of brushes, including side brushes and primary brushes, to sweep and gather dirt.
  • ** SUCTION: ** The suction power varies amongst designs, with higher-end units providing more effective suction to handle a range of cleaning requirements.
  • ** FILTERS: ** HEPA filters are frequently used to trap allergens and fine particles, making robot vacuums helpful for people with allergies.

** Connectivity and Control: **

  • ** SMART HOME INTEGRATION: ** Many robot vacuums can be integrated with smart home systems, enabling users to manage them by means of voice commands or smartphone apps.
  • ** SCHEDULED CLEANING: ** Users can set schedules for the robot to clean at particular times, ensuring a clean home without manual intervention.

Frequently Asked Questions (FAQs)

1. Are robot vacuums worth the investment?

  • Answer: Yes, for lots of people, robot vacuums deserve the investment. They provide convenience, conserve time, and can improve the total tidiness of a home. However, the worth might vary depending upon specific needs and spending plan.

2. How do I set up a robot vacuum?

  • Response: Setting up a robot vacuum is typically simple. Place the robot in the charging dock, link it to Wi-Fi (if suitable), and utilize the app or control board to set cleaning schedules and choices. Some designs might require the setup of virtual walls or boundary markers to delineate cleaning locations.

3. Can robot vacuums tidy stairs?

  • Response: Most robot vacuums are not designed to clean stairs. They use cliff sensing units to discover the edge of stairs and avoid falling. Nevertheless, some specialized models are available for stair cleaning.

4. How typically should I empty the dust bin?

  • Response: It is recommended to clear the dust bin after each cleaning session to make sure the robot runs at maximum performance. This likewise helps prevent odors and the spread of dust.

5. Are robot vacuums ideal for pet owners?

  • Response: Yes, many robot vacuums are particularly developed for pet owners. They have powerful suction and specialized accessories to get rid of pet hair and dander successfully.

6. Can robot vacuums clean under furnishings?

  • Answer: Yes, a lot of robot vacuums are developed to fit under furnishings and tidy these locations. Their slim profiles and advanced navigation systems make it possible to reach tight spaces.

7. What is the lifespan of a robot vacuum?

  • Response: The life expectancy of a robot vacuum can vary, however many models last between 2 to 5 years with appropriate maintenance. Regular cleaning and battery care can extend their life-span.
